All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H] Fix compiler warning in ftrace.c
@ 2011-06-01 11:18 GuoWen Li
  2011-06-03  2:45 ` Steven Rostedt
                   ` (2 more replies)
  0 siblings, 3 replies; 5+ messages in thread
From: GuoWen Li @ 2011-06-01 11:18 UTC (permalink / raw)
  To: Steven Rostedt; +Cc: linux-kernel

kernel/trace/ftrace.c: In function ‘ftrace_regex_write.clone.15’:
kernel/trace/ftrace.c:2743:6: warning: ‘ret’ may be used uninitialized in this 
function

Signed-off-by: GuoWen Li
---
 kernel/trace/ftrace.c |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/kernel/trace/ftrace.c b/kernel/trace/ftrace.c
index 1ee417f..204b3eb 100644
--- a/kernel/trace/ftrace.c
+++ b/kernel/trace/ftrace.c
@@ -2740,7 +2740,7 @@ static int ftrace_process_regex(struct ftrace_hash 
*hash,
 {
        char *func, *command, *next = buff;
        struct ftrace_func_command *p;
-       int ret;
+       int ret = -EINVAL;
 
        func = strsep(&next, ":");

^ permalink raw reply related	[flat|nested] 5+ messages in thread

* Re: [PATCH] Fix compiler warning in ftrace.c
  2011-06-01 11:18 [PATCH] Fix compiler warning in ftrace.c GuoWen Li
@ 2011-06-03  2:45 ` Steven Rostedt
  2011-06-03  2:50 ` Steven Rostedt
  2011-06-08 18:34 ` [tip:perf/urgent] ftrace: Fix possible undefined return code tip-bot for GuoWen Li
  2 siblings, 0 replies; 5+ messages in thread
From: Steven Rostedt @ 2011-06-03  2:45 UTC (permalink / raw)
  To: GuoWen Li; +Cc: linux-kernel

On Wed, 2011-06-01 at 19:18 +0800, GuoWen Li wrote:
> kernel/trace/ftrace.c: In function ‘ftrace_regex_write.clone.15’:
> kernel/trace/ftrace.c:2743:6: warning: ‘ret’ may be used uninitialized in this 
> function

Thanks, but this isn't just a fix of a warning, it fixes an actual bug.

-- Steve

> 
> Signed-off-by: GuoWen Li
> ---
>  kernel/trace/ftrace.c |    2 +-
>  1 files changed, 1 insertions(+), 1 deletions(-)
> 
> diff --git a/kernel/trace/ftrace.c b/kernel/trace/ftrace.c
> index 1ee417f..204b3eb 100644
> --- a/kernel/trace/ftrace.c
> +++ b/kernel/trace/ftrace.c
> @@ -2740,7 +2740,7 @@ static int ftrace_process_regex(struct ftrace_hash 
> *hash,
>  {
>         char *func, *command, *next = buff;
>         struct ftrace_func_command *p;
> -       int ret;
> +       int ret = -EINVAL;
>  
>         func = strsep(&next, ":");



^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H] Fix compiler warning in ftrace.c
  2011-06-01 11:18 [PATCH] Fix compiler warning in ftrace.c GuoWen Li
  2011-06-03  2:45 ` Steven Rostedt
@ 2011-06-03  2:50 ` Steven Rostedt
  2011-06-03  4:52   ` Guowen Li
  2011-06-08 18:34 ` [tip:perf/urgent] ftrace: Fix possible undefined return code tip-bot for GuoWen Li
  2 siblings, 1 reply; 5+ messages in thread
From: Steven Rostedt @ 2011-06-03  2:50 UTC (permalink / raw)
  To: GuoWen Li; +Cc: linux-kernel

Couple of things:

On Wed, 2011-06-01 at 19:18 +0800, GuoWen Li wrote:
> kernel/trace/ftrace.c: In function ‘ftrace_regex_write.clone.15’:
> kernel/trace/ftrace.c:2743:6: warning: ‘ret’ may be used uninitialized in this 
> function
> 
> Signed-off-by: GuoWen Li

Please add your mail address to your SOB. (I'll fix it)

> ---
>  kernel/trace/ftrace.c |    2 +-
>  1 files changed, 1 insertions(+), 1 deletions(-)
> 
> diff --git a/kernel/trace/ftrace.c b/kernel/trace/ftrace.c
> index 1ee417f..204b3eb 100644
> --- a/kernel/trace/ftrace.c
> +++ b/kernel/trace/ftrace.c
> @@ -2740,7 +2740,7 @@ static int ftrace_process_regex(struct ftrace_hash 
> *hash,
>  {
>         char *func, *command, *next = buff;
>         struct ftrace_func_command *p;
> -       int ret;
> +       int ret = -EINVAL;

This patch has horrible white space issues. (I fixed it)

-- Steve


>  
>         func = strsep(&next, ":");



^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[PATCH] Fix compiler warning in ftrace.c
  2011-06-03  2:50 ` Steven Rostedt
@ 2011-06-03  4:52   ` Guowen Li
  0 siblings, 0 replies; 5+ messages in thread
From: Guowen Li @ 2011-06-03  4:52 UTC (permalink / raw)
  To: Steven Rostedt; +Cc: linux-kernel

[-- Warning: decoded text below may be mangled, UTF-8 assumed --]
[-- Attachment #1: Type: text/plain; charset="UTF-8", Size: 1492 bytes --]

Thank you for pointing them out, i will be careful next time. :)

Signed-off-by: Guowen Li <guowen.li.linux@gmail.com>
----- Original Message ----- 
From: "Steven Rostedt" <rostedt@goodmis.org>
To: "GuoWen Li" <guowen.li.linux@gmail.com>
Cc: <linux-kernel@vger.kernel.org>
Sent: Friday, June 03, 2011 10:50 AM
Subject: Re: [PATCH] Fix compiler warning in ftrace.c


> Couple of things:
> 
> On Wed, 2011-06-01 at 19:18 +0800, GuoWen Li wrote:
>> kernel/trace/ftrace.c: In function ‘ftrace_regex_write.clone.15’:
>> kernel/trace/ftrace.c:2743:6: warning: ‘ret’ may be used uninitialized in this 
>> function
>> 
>> Signed-off-by: GuoWen Li
> 
> Please add your mail address to your SOB. (I'll fix it)
> 
>> ---
>>  kernel/trace/ftrace.c |    2 +-
>>  1 files changed, 1 insertions(+), 1 deletions(-)
>> 
>> diff --git a/kernel/trace/ftrace.c b/kernel/trace/ftrace.c
>> index 1ee417f..204b3eb 100644
>> --- a/kernel/trace/ftrace.c
>> +++ b/kernel/trace/ftrace.c
>> @@ -2740,7 +2740,7 @@ static int ftrace_process_regex(struct ftrace_hash 
>> *hash,
>>  {
>>         char *func, *command, *next = buff;
>>         struct ftrace_func_command *p;
>> -       int ret;
>> +       int ret = -EINVAL;
> 
> This patch has horrible white space issues. (I fixed it)
> 
> -- Steve
> 
> 
>>  
>>         func = strsep(&next, ":");
> 
> 
>ÿôèº{.nÇ+‰·Ÿ®‰­†+%ŠËÿ±éݶ\x17¥Šwÿº{.nÇ+‰·¥Š{±þG«éÿŠ{ayº\x1dʇڙë,j\a­¢f£¢·hšïêÿ‘êçz_è®\x03(­éšŽŠÝ¢j"ú\x1a¶^[m§ÿÿ¾\a«þG«éÿ¢¸?™¨è­Ú&£ø§~á¶iO•æ¬z·švØ^\x14\x04\x1a¶^[m§ÿÿÃ\fÿ¶ìÿ¢¸?–I¥

^ permalink raw reply	[flat|nested] 5+ messages in thread

* [tip:perf/urgent] ftrace: Fix possible undefined return code
  2011-06-01 11:18 [PATCH] Fix compiler warning in ftrace.c GuoWen Li
  2011-06-03  2:45 ` Steven Rostedt
  2011-06-03  2:50 ` Steven Rostedt
@ 2011-06-08 18:34 ` tip-bot for GuoWen Li
  2 siblings, 0 replies; 5+ messages in thread
From: tip-bot for GuoWen Li @ 2011-06-08 18:34 UTC (permalink / raw)
  To: linux-tip-commits
  Cc: linux-kernel, hpa, mingo, rostedt, guowen.li.linux, tglx

Commit-ID:  0aff1c0cef13b34c17e81a502336fad738151c37
Gitweb:     http://git.kernel.org/tip/0aff1c0cef13b34c17e81a502336fad738151c37
Author:     GuoWen Li <guowen.li.linux@gmail.com>
AuthorDate: Wed, 1 Jun 2011 19:18:47 +0800
Committer:  Steven Rostedt <rostedt@goodmis.org>
CommitDate: Mon, 6 Jun 2011 22:34:25 -0400

ftrace: Fix possible undefined return code

kernel/trace/ftrace.c: In function 'ftrace_regex_write.clone.15':
kernel/trace/ftrace.c:2743:6: warning: 'ret' may be used uninitialized in this
function

Signed-off-by: GuoWen Li <guowen.li.linux@gmail.com>
Link: http://lkml.kernel.org/r/201106011918.47939.guowen.li.linux@gmail.com
Signed-off-by: Steven Rostedt <rostedt@goodmis.org>
---
 kernel/trace/ftrace.c |    2 +-
 1 files changed, 1 insertions(+), 1 deletions(-)

diff --git a/kernel/trace/ftrace.c b/kernel/trace/ftrace.c
index 1ee417f..204b3eb 100644
--- a/kernel/trace/ftrace.c
+++ b/kernel/trace/ftrace.c
@@ -2740,7 +2740,7 @@ static int ftrace_process_regex(struct ftrace_hash *hash,
 {
 	char *func, *command, *next = buff;
 	struct ftrace_func_command *p;
-	int ret;
+	int ret = -EINVAL;
 
 	func = strsep(&next, ":");
 

^ permalink raw reply related	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2011-06-08 18:34 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2011-06-01 11:18 [PATCH] Fix compiler warning in ftrace.c GuoWen Li
2011-06-03  2:45 ` Steven Rostedt
2011-06-03  2:50 ` Steven Rostedt
2011-06-03  4:52   ` Guowen Li
2011-06-08 18:34 ` [tip:perf/urgent] ftrace: Fix possible undefined return code tip-bot for GuoWen Li

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.